Assassin’s Creed Shadows is an expansive open-world RPG, which means you can anticipate a substantial playtime. If you're curious about the number of primary missions and overall completion duration, here's what to expect.
All Assassin’s Creed Shadows Main Quests
Players will encounter 22 key narrative missions in Assassin’s Creed Shadows, detailed below. Please note some mission titles may contain minor spoilers – consider skipping this section if you prefer going in completely fresh.
Completing just the core storyline typically requires around 40 hours, with significantly more time needed for thorough exploration and side activities.

Remember that numerous sub-quests and additional objectives accompany these primary missions. Some assassination targets may require completing preparatory tasks before the final confrontation.
Beyond the main storyline, players can explore various quest chains, including those involving the Kabukimono – optional assassination targets scattered throughout the game world. With this wealth of content, there's no shortage of adventures awaiting.
